The cost of a private ADHD evaluation varies depending on the type of service provider and the location. Generally, the initial consultation will cost between PS300 and PS800. The assessment will include a standard questionnaire and a clinical interview. The assessment may be conducted in person or online. During the assessment, you will be asked to give information about your family history and any mental health issues you might be suffering from.
You will receive an order from your doctor for the prescribed dosage. The cost of the medication can vary dependent on the pharmacy and the medicine prescribed. It is recommended that you consult your pharmacist to obtain accurate price information.
After you have completed the an titration process and found a steady dose of your medication you are discharged from the private clinic. The next step is to visit your GP for any ongoing prescriptions. In this period, it is crucial to confirm that your GP will be willing to sign an agreement for shared care. adhd assessment glasgow will let you save money by obtaining your ADHD medication on the NHS.

There is a significant demand for ADHD services, and the government has said it is trying to improve the situation. However the system isn't designed to meet this demand, and the number of patients waiting has increased dramatically in recent years. According to the NHS the majority of patients are waiting between 18 months and 2 years for an assessment.
Some trusts are struggling to cope with the increasing demand for ADHD services, and some have closed their waiting lists completely. This has led to lengthy waiting times for people who require a diagnosis. In some areas, individuals are able to wait up to five years for an ADHD assessment.

It can be difficult to get an NHS ADHD assessment, especially in the event that your doctor isn't familiar with the process. You can ask your GP to provide an electronic referral or printed form to be delivered directly to PUK or ADHD 360, which will both accept GP referrals. You can also request an assessment from your local mental health clinic through the Right to Choose path.

The NHS is working to improve its services, and the ADHD pathway within CAMHS is currently receiving nine new referrals per month. Waiting times are still a problem. Many factors are responsible for this such as high demand, a limited resource base and the difficulty of diagnosing ADHD in children.
Right to Choose is one method to reduce wait time. It allows patients to self-refer to private companies that provide services to the NHS. This is particularly beneficial parents who are struggling to find a reliable diagnosis for their child.
